Deep dives, sharp takes, and practical patterns from the Pythonic Thinking team.
Comprehensions aren't just shorter — they change how you decompose problems. Here's how to think in them.
Forget the jargon. Async is just cooperative multitasking with a polite scheduler.
Both model data. They solve very different problems. A practical decision guide.
cProfile, py-spy, and the art of finding the one line that's eating all your time.
Not all annotations are worth it. Here's where typing buys you the most safety per keystroke.
Fixtures, parametrization, and the mindset shift from 'tests pass' to 'I trust this code'.